High-Quality Materials Selection

Define materials that comply with or exceed relevant ASTM, ANSI, and ICC standards, then confirm traceable certifications prior to check here procurement. You'll reduce lifecycle risk by selecting products with third-party labels (NSF, GREENGUARD, UL) and documented performance, origin, and batch data. Emphasize Class A fire ratings where mandated, low-VOC finishes, and corrosion-resistant fasteners per exposure category.

For structural components, designate kiln-dried, grade-stamped lumber; engineered wood bearing APA stamps; and concrete mixes with submittals confirming f'c, slump, and air content. For finishes, specify Exotic hardwoods with FSC or SFI chain-of-custody and Janka hardness appropriate for traffic. Select Luxury fixtures with ASME A112 compliance, WaterSense certification, and 316 stainless or solid-brass assemblies. For envelopes, require ASTM E2178/E2357 air barriers, ICC-ES listed flashings, and compatible manufacturer-approved sealants.

Smart Home Building and Energy-Efficient Options

Normally, you start by designing the envelope and systems to achieve code-mandated performance standards (IECC/ASHRAE 90.1 or local stretch codes) and then specify components that satisfy those loads with buffer. You'll designate R-values, window U-factors/SHGC, and airtightness thresholds (≤3 ACH50) to determine heat pumps and ERVs accurately. Focus on continuous exterior insulation, advanced air sealing, and balanced ventilation with MERV-13 filtration.

Opt for variable-speed heat pumps, heat pump water heaters, and induction cooking to minimize onsite combustion dangers. Pre-wire circuits for EV charging and integrate solar-ready wiring with properly sized conduit, roof set-asides, and labeled breakers. Use intelligent thermostats paired to room sensors for zoning and demand response. Include leak detection shutoffs, whole-home surge protection, and monitored energy submetering to confirm performance.

Essential Permit Timeline Information

Though all jurisdictions establish their specific regulations, a compliant permit timeline maintains a standard path: scope definition and code review, complete permit application with sealed plans, plan check and corrections, permit issuance, staged inspections tied to defined milestones (such as, footing, foundation, framing, MEP rough-in, insulation, drywall, energy, and final), correction cycles as needed, and a documented final walkthrough for Certificate of Occupancy. You can manage risk by advancing permit sequencing: align structural, energy, and MEP submittals so reviewers receive a coordinated set. Recognize approval contingencies early—floodplain requirements, septic, driveway curb cuts, or utility taps, and handle them before mobilization. Retain dated logs of plan-check comments, revisions, and resubmittals. Incorporate inspection holds into your schedule with float. Verify required inspections, truss certificates, and manufacturer data are submitted early.

Pre-Inspection Readiness Checklist

After permit sequencing is finalized, inspection readiness turns on verifiable checkpoints that align with each approved sheet. You'll organize inspections by discipline: footing, framing, rough-in MEP, insulation, drywall, and final. Initiate document prep: stamped plans on site, truss and engineered letters, energy reports, and corrected redlines. Confirm erosion controls and address posting.

For rough-in stages, complete utility verification: meter sets, bonding, grounding, GFCI/AFCI placements, smoke/CO placement, nail plate protection, fire blocking, and sealed penetrations. Conduct plumbing pressure tests, check duct tightness, and label electrical circuits. Keep clear access, safe ladder usage, and well-lit work spaces.

Prior to finals, conduct appliance check, breaker labeling, receptacle tamper-resistance, handrails, egress, and arc-fault GFCI/ARC tests. Check grading, downspouts, and backflow devices. Complete permits, record corrections, and schedule pre-occupancy orientation and final walkthrough.

What Financing or Lender Partnerships Are Available for New Builds?

You can access Construction Financing through builder-approved financial institutions and credit unions that offer one-time close construction-to-permanent loans. Builder Lenders usually deliver rate locks, draw schedules, and inspector-verified disbursements to control lien risk. You'll present plans, project specs, a fixed budget, and a builder agreement; underwriting assesses appraisal "as-completed" value, contingency, and borrower reserves. Be prepared for interest-only during construction, recourse covenants, and title updates every draw. Ask about retainage, change-order protocols, and reprice triggers.
